DTC Descriptors
DTC P0658
- Solenoid High Control Circuit Group 1 Low Voltage
DTC P0659
- Solenoid High Control Circuit Group 1 High Voltage
Circuit/System Description
The transmission control module (TCM) high side driver 1 is located inside of the control solenoid (w/body and TCM) valve assembly and has no serviceable parts. The high side driver 1 provides the voltage for the following TCM pressure control solenoids and shift solenoids:
* Line Pressure Control Solenoid 1 (PCS1)
* Pressure Control Solenoid 2 (PCS2)
* Pressure Control Solenoid 3 (PCS3)
* Pressure Control Solenoid 4 (PCS4)
* Pressure Control Solenoid 5 (PCS5)
* Shift Solenoid 1 (SS1)
* Shift Solenoid 2 (SS2)
* Torque Converter Clutch (TCC) Solenoid
This fault is handled inside the TCM and no external circuits are involved.
Conditions for Running the DTC
P0658
* The engine speed is greater than 500 RPM.
* Ignition voltage is between 8-18 volts.
* High side driver 1 is enabled.
* DTC P0658 has not failed this ignition.
P0659
* DTC P0659 has not failed this ignition.
* Ignition voltage is between 9-18 volts.
Conditions for Setting the DTC
P0658
The TCM detects an internal open or short to ground in high side driver 1 for 3 or more times out of 5 test samples.
P0659
The TCM detects an internal short to voltage on high side driver 1 circuit for 3 or more times out of 5 test samples.
Action Taken When the DTC Sets
P0658
* DTC P0658 is a Type A DTC.
* The TCM turns OFF high side driver.
* The TCM turns OFF all solenoids.
* The TCM commands maximum line pressure.
* The TCM freezes transmission adaptive functions.
* The TCM commands the TCC OFF.
* The TCM allows the vehicle to operate in transmission protection mode.
P0659
DTC P0659 is a Type C DTC.
Conditions for Clearing the DTC
* DTC P0658 is a Type A DTC.
* DTC P0659 is a Type C DTC.

Circuit/System Testing
1. Clear the DTC and operate the vehicle under the conditions for running and setting the DTC.
2. Observe the High Side Driver CKT Status parameter. The parameter should display OK.
• If the parameter displays Open, Short to Ground, Short to Voltage, or the DTC resets, replace the control solenoid (w/body and TCM) valve assembly. Refer to Control Module References (Programming and Relearning) for replacement, setup, and programming.
